About The Position

Freedom Technology Solutions Group is seeking an Imagery Analyst with knowledge of all exploitation facets of all types of imagery and related FSG products. Candidates should possess a basic knowledge of all imagery types to include Order of Battle, image phenomenology, and basic image processing techniques. As a Mid Imagery Analyst, candidate will guide and support junior analysts in the testing and evaluation of imagery applications.

Requirements

  • TS/SCI (eligible for CI Poly)
  • Bachelor's or Master’s degree in related field from an accredited college or university.
  • 8+ years of experience
  • Ability to develop and use more complex concepts and processes.
  • Ability to create display standards for various imagery types via manipulation of ELT display tools.
  • Ability to lead/manage any imagery-related project with no supervision.
  • Experience with image quality tests, assessments, and sensor initializations.
  • Ability to determine what constitutes a properly-displayed image and basic reasons why an image may not be displayed correctly.
  • Ability to design and execute imagery tests/assessments.
  • Works highly independent.
